zoukankan      html  css  js  c++  java
  • R+JAVA

    初始化R解析类

    Rengine engine = new Rengine(null, false, null);

    等待解析类初始化完毕,验证R是否加载成功

    if (!engine.waitForR()) {
      System.out.println("Cannot load R!");
      return;
    }

    engine.assign("key",value); // R 赋值

    加载R文件,将文件路径赋值给R中的一个变量

    String filePath = "C:\Users\Desktop\R\Hello World!.R";
    engine.assign("fileName", filePath);

    engine.eval("..."); // R 执行语句

    在R中执行文件。

    R文件执行后,文件中的函数加载到R环境中,后续可以直接调用。

    engine.eval("source(fileName)");

    调用R函数——无参函数

    REXP rexp = engine.eval("test_no_param()"); // 无参函数

    未完待续......

  • 相关阅读:
    oracle数据库闪回执行步骤——oracle数据库回退
    10.20总结
    10.11总结
    10.10总结
    10.9总结
    10.8总结
    10.7总结
    10.6总结
    10.5总结
    10.4总结
  • 原文地址:https://www.cnblogs.com/chuningning/p/9200764.html
Copyright © 2011-2022 走看看